Description

    FIELD OF THE INVENTION
  • The present invention relates to children's playstations, and more particularly to kits for building playstations.
  • B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
  • Playstations for children are available in ready-to-assemble kits including all of the materials required to build the playstations. Such playstation kits often include, among other things, a plurality of “pre-cut” beams or boards packaged in a box. “Pre-cut” beams or boards are cut to length by the manufacturer of the playstation kit according to the specifications of the design of the playstation. As such, the purchaser of the kit is not required to perform any additional cutting to the pre-cut beams or boards during assembly of the playstation. The size of the box of a playstation kit is often dictated by the pre-cut beams or boards in the kit having the largest dimension (e.g., the length dimension).
  • S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ION
  • Boxes of commonly available playstation kits are often large due to the long pre-cut beams or boards that comprise the uprights of the playstation. Particularly, some prior art boxes of playstation kits can be as long as 93.5 inches to accommodate pre-cut boards that are 93 inches in length. These large boxes do not fit inside the passenger compartments or the trunks of average size sedans, minivans, vans, or sport-utility vehicles. As a result, purchasers of the playstation kits often cannot bring them home from the store, and delivery of the playstation kits, usually at an additional cost, is often required. Including long, pre-cut boards in the boxes of playstation kits may increase packaging costs, shipping costs, and storage costs of the kits for the manufacturer, while also increasing the difficulty to purchasers of the kits of getting them home from the store.
  • The present invention provides, in one aspect, a playstation kit including at least one container defining an interior space. In one embodiment, the interior space has a length dimension of no more than about 61 inches. The kit also includes a plurality of pre-cut boards positioned in the interior space of the at least one container. Each of the boards has a length dimension of no more than the length dimension of the interior space. In another embodiment, the interior space has a length dimension of no more than about 48 inches.
  • The present invention provides, in another aspect, a playstation kit including a plurality of pre-cut boards having no more than 18 different length dimensions. At least a portion of the pre-cut boards are positioned in the at least one container. In one embodiment, the pre-cut boards have no more than 12 different length dimensions.
  • The present invention provides, in yet another aspect, at least one playstation accessory positioned in the interior space of the at least one container. The at least one playstation accessory has a length dimension of no more than the length dimension of the interior space.
  • The present invention provides, in a further aspect, a method of selling a playstation kit to a consumer. The method includes providing at least one container defining an interior space. The method also includes providing a plurality of pre-cut boards in the interior space of the at least one container. The method further includes instructing the consumer to provide a plurality of boards not included in the at least one container.

  • DETAILED DESCRIPTION
  • FIG. 1 illustrates a playstation 10 of the type typically used by children for recreational play. The playstation 10 includes a plurality of uprights or legs 14 that support an elevated support structure or platform 18 above a lower support surface, such as the ground. The playstation 10 includes a slide 22 coupled to the platform 18 to allow children to slide from the platform 18 down to the ground. The playstation 10 also includes a ladder or a climbing wall panel 26 coupled to the platform 18 to provide a way for children to climb from the ground up to the platform 18. Of course, other configurations of ladders, steps, or climbing panels can also be used.
  • A support member 30 in the form of one or more beams is coupled to one of the legs 14 and extends away from the platform 18 substantially parallel to the ground. In the illustrated construction, a first support leg 34 is coupled to the end of the support member 30 adjacent the platform 18. Second and third support legs 38, 42, respectively, are coupled to the end of the support member 30 that is spaced from the platform 18. The support legs 34, 38, 42 can be coupled to the support member 30 in any suitable manner.
  • With continued reference to FIG. 1, the support member 30 supports a two-person swing ride 46 configured to be ridden by two children. The swing ride 46 includes a plastic seat portion 50 and two plastic hand rest/foot rest portions 54 coupled to opposite ends of the seat portion 50. The swing ride 46 is suspended from the support member 30 by four elongated supports 58 coupled to the hand rest/foot rest portions 54. In the illustrated construction, the elongated supports 58 are configured as chains. Alternatively, ropes, cables, and other elongated supports 58 can be substituted for the chains as desired. In addition to the slide 22, the climbing wall panel 26, and the swing ride 46, the playstation 10 includes additional rides and climbing features (i.e., accessories), such as a one-person swing 62, rings 66, climbing rocks 70, a steering wheel 74, a viewing device 78, climbing handles 82, sandbox seats 86, and monkey bars 90.
  • FIGS. 2 a-2 c and 3 a-3 c illustrate a playstation kit 94 including components to build the playstation 10 illustrated in FIG. 1. Specifically, the playstation kit 94 includes three containers in the form of cardboard boxes 98 a-98 c, housing a plurality of pre-cut boards 102, all of the playstation accessories 22, 26, 46, and 62-90, various hardware 106 (e.g., screws, bolts, washers, nuts, brackets, anchors) for assembling the pre-cut boards 102 and playstation accessories 22, 26, 46, 62-90, and remaining components (e.g., elongated supports 58, tarp roof 108, drill bits, etc.). Alternatively, the playstation kit 94 may include more or less than three boxes 98 a-98 c, and may not include any or all of the playstation accessories 22, 26, 46, and 62-90. The “pre-cut” boards 102 included in the playstation kit 94 are cut to length by the manufacturer of the playstation kit 94.
  • The playstation kit 94 also includes an instruction manual (not shown) instructing the purchaser of the playstation kit 94 to provide pre-cut boards 110 (see FIG. 2 d) in addition to the pre-cut boards 102 included in the boxes 98 a-98 c. Such additional “pre-cut” boards 110 are cut to standardized lengths (e.g., 8 feet/96 inches) by lumber suppliers, and are commonly available for separate purchase in lumber yards or home improvement stores. As such, the purchaser of the playstation kit 94 is not required to perform any additional cutting of the pre-cut boards 102, 110 during assembly of the playstation 10. Unlike prior art playstation kits that include all of the boards necessary to build the playstation, the kit 94 does not include the longer boards that contribute to the problematic larger box sizes associated with prior art kits. Instead, the kit 94 includes all of the shorter-length pre-cut boards needed to build the playstation 10, but allows the purchaser to separately provide the longer pre-cut boards, thereby minimizing the size of the containers 98 a-98 c of the kit 94.

  • The present invention provides that each of the boxes 98 a-98 c has a length dimension L1 no more than about 61 inches. In the illustrated embodiment, the length dimension L1 of each of the boxes 98 a-98 c is no more than about 48 inches. Sizing the length dimension L1 of the boxes 98 a-98 c to be no more than about 48 inches allows the boxes 98 a-98 c to fit inside the passenger compartments or the trunks of average size sedans, minivans, vans, and sport-utility vehicles. As a result, purchasers of the playstation kits 94 without pick-up trucks or trailers can bring them home from the store, as opposed to prior art playstation kits, which often are packaged in large boxes (i.e., boxes longer than about 93.5 inches) and require delivery to the purchaser's home or pick-up using a truck or trailer. In addition, sizing the length dimension L1 of the boxes 98 a-98 c to be no more than about 48 inches reduces the difficulty of handling the boxes 98 a-98 c by the purchaser during transportation and assembly of the playstation 10. Furthermore, sizing the length dimension L1 of the boxes 98 a-98 c to be no more than about 48 inches facilitates shipping by the manufacturer as the boxes 98 a-98 c fit on standard 40 inch by 48 inch pallets. The approximately 48 inch L1 dimension also provides advantages at the retail level, as the boxes 98 a-98 c fit nicely on retail shelving, allowing more product on the shelves and better use of shelf space than prior art kits packaged in larger, and specifically longer boxes.

  • While the illustrated platform 18 of the playstation 10 is positioned about four feet (about 48 inches) above the ground, other embodiments of the playstation 10 might include a platform 18 that is positioned about five feet (about 60 inches) above the ground. In that case, a longer slide 22 and a longer climbing wall panel 26 may be used to provide access to and from the higher platform 18. Typically, an approximately ten foot long slide 22 and a five foot tall climbing wall panel 26 can be used to access a platform 18 positioned about five feet above the ground. In this instance the length dimension L1 of the box 98 a could be about 61 inches to contain a ten foot long slide 22 split into two or more separate pieces (as shown in FIGS. 2 a and 3 a) and a five foot tall climbing wall panel 26. It can thus be seen that the length dimension L1 of the box 98 a substantially corresponds to the height of the platform 18 of the playstation 10 (i.e., a 48 inch high platform 18 yields a length dimension L1 of about 48 inches for the box 98 a, and a 60 inch high platform 18 yields a length dimension L1 of about 61 inches for the box 98 a). This relationship between platform height and length dimension L1 can also apply to the other playstation kits to be described below. Note also that the length dimensions of the pre-cut boards 102 can remain the same regardless of whether the platform 18 is four feet or five feet high.

  • The playstation 10 illustrated in FIG. 1 may be constructed using the pre-cut boards 102 illustrated in FIGS. 3 b-3 c. Typical prior art playstation kits include and require as many as 21 different lengths of pre-cut boards in the containers. By designing the playstation 10 of the present invention to utilize substantially fewer different length pre-cut boards 102 than commonly available prior art playstation kits (e.g., less than half the number of different length pre-cut boards), the manufacturer of the playstation kit 94 may reduce production and lumber inventory costs associated with the playstation kits 94, while making the assembly of the playstation 10 easier due to the presence of fewer components. Specifically, the smaller number of different length boards reduces the chances that the purchaser will mistakenly use a wrong-size board during assembly of the playstation 10. Ultimately, the smaller number of different length boards will save the purchaser time in assembling the playstation 10.

  • While each of the four illustrated playstations 10, 150, 154, 158 have somewhat different constructions incorporating different accessories, there are common components and hardware for building each playstation that can be packaged in one or more common component packages 162 (see FIGS. 3 b and 3 c) and used in each of the four kits. Furthermore, common lumber packs can be pre-bundled and used for each of the four kits (see banded boards 146 and 134 in FIG. 3 b). Additionally, it can be seen that all four of the illustrated playstations 10, 150, 154, 158 can be constructed using pre-cut boards selected from only twelve pre-cut lengths (not including the separately-provided 96-inch pre-cut boards 110). This greatly reduces the inventory of different length lumber necessary for the playstation kit manufacturer, and greatly facilitates the packaging and assembling of the playstation kits.
